Adds unicode bars for quickly visualizing the busy percentages
It can be a bit easier to digest the percentages with bar graphs than by scanning continually changing numbers. Signed-off-by: Eric Anholt <eric@anholt.net>

+static const char *bars[] = {
+ " ",
+ "▏",
+ "▎",
+ "▍",
+ "▌",
+ "▋",
+ "▊",
+ "▉",
+ "█"
+};
+
static int
top_bits_sort(const void *a, const void *b)
{
@@ -178,6 +190,26 @@ print_clock_info(void)
return -1;
}
+static void
+print_percentage_bar(float percent)
+{
+ int bar_len = 3.6 * percent;
+ int bar_char_len = bar_len / 8;
+ int i;
+
+ if (bar_len % 8)
+ bar_char_len++;
+
+ for (i = bar_len; i >= 8; i -= 8)
+ printf("%s", bars[8]);
+ if (i)
+ printf("%s", bars[i]);
+
+ /* NB: We can't use a field width with utf8 so we manually
+ * guarantee a field with of 45 chars for any bar. */
+ printf("%*s\n", (45 - bar_char_len), "");
+}
